About Jacobio Pharmaceuticals Group Co., Ltd.
Jacobio Pharmaceuticals Group Co., Ltd. is a clinical-stage pharmaceutical firm specializing in the proprietary discovery and development of oncology therapies. Its primary drug development initiatives feature two clinical-stage allosteric Src homology region 2 domain-containing phosphatase-2 (SHP2) inhibitors, JAB-3312 and JAB-3068, which are being investigated for esophageal cancer. Also in development is JAB-8263, a small molecule designed to inhibit BET family proteins that regulate MYC transcription, aiming to treat a range of cancers, alongside JAB-21822, an oral small molecule specifically targeting the mutant KRAS G12C protein. Jacobio is further advancing JAB-BX102, a humanized inhibitory antibody against human CD73, intended for treating PD-1 resistant cancers. Other pipeline assets include JAB-6343, an inhibitor targeting fibroblast growth factor receptor 4 for advanced hepatocellular carcinoma exhibiting FGF19 overexpression; JAB-2485, an aurora A kinase inhibitor for solid tumors; JAB-24114, which targets a tumor metabolic pathway for solid tumor treatment; and JAB-BX300, a molecular antibody designed to target the RAS pathway for pancreatic and other solid tumors with KRAS mutations. The company maintains a strategic partnership with AbbVie Ireland Unlimited Company for the development and commercialization of SHP2 inhibitors. Established in 2015, Jacobio Pharmaceuticals is headquartered in Beijing, China.
